The “awful crime ” of drink spiking is soaring in London – with perpetrators prosecuted in only a tiny number of cases.
Latest figures show the number of “spiking related offences” recorded by the Metropolitan police increased by 23 per cent year-on-year to 2,633 in 2024/25 - almost 220 cases a month.
But in only 84 cases was there a “positive outcome”, such as a person being charged with an offence.
Offences were highest in Westminster (435) – which covers the bulk of the West End - Lambeth (173) and Camden (164).
The total number of spiking offences is up from 2,140 logged by the Met in 2023/24, and from 190 a decade ago – an extraordinary 1,285 per cent increase.
